A theoretical study of the electronic, linear and nonlinear optical properties of some compounds is presented in this book. In the past few decades the study of electronic and optical properties of these compounds has been actively pursued due to their potential for technological applications, such as photovoltaic, optoelectronic applications and electrochemical devices, phase transitions. The full potential linear augmented plane wave (FPLAPW) method has been used to determine the electronic propertiesof several compounds. Development in linear methods for solving the band structure problem during the last two decades has totally erased the limitations that were present in other contemporary band structure techniques. The linear methods have been used to calculate a wide range of electronic properties, linear and nonlinear optical properties.
